Mark Pope Hints at Shocking Truth Amid Reports of Robinson, Butler Rejecting $286M to Kentucky

 

Speculation is swirling after Kentucky head coach Mark Pope’s latest interview with ESPN, where he addressed the stunning report that Robinson and Butler turned down a combined $286 million to play for the Wildcats. While Pope did not confirm the exact figures, his comments have fueled intrigue about the realities of high-stakes recruiting in the NIL era.

 

During the interview, Pope was pressed on whether Kentucky had been in serious contention for the two top prospects. His response was measured but revealing. “Recruiting at this level is always complex,” he said. “We do everything we can to build relationships, present opportunities, and show players why Kentucky is the best place for their development. But at the end of the day, every player and their family has to make the decision that’s best for them.”

 

His words seemed to acknowledge that significant financial considerations played a role in Robinson and Butler’s choices. Reports suggest that Kentucky’s NIL collectives were willing to assemble deals totaling nearly $286 million, but the two players ultimately decided to go in different directions. Whether that meant choosing other schools with even higher NIL incentives or opting for professional opportunities remains unclear.

 

Pope also hinted at the challenges Kentucky faces in an evolving recruiting landscape. “We’ve built this program on a foundation of developing players and getting them to the next level,” he said. “That hasn’t changed, and it never will. But we also recognize the new dynamics in play.” His remarks suggest that while Kentucky remains a powerhouse in college basketball, it is navigating a recruiting era where financial offers can sometimes outweigh tradition and development.

 

Robinson and Butler’s decisions, if the reports are accurate, would mark a significant moment in college basketball. It would indicate that even a blue-blood program like Kentucky isn’t immune to the financial arms race that NIL has introduced. Some insiders believe that Pope’s comments were a subtle acknowledgment that Kentucky will need to adapt further to stay competitive in landing top-tier talent.

 

For now, Pope and the Wildcats will move forward, but this situation raises larger questions about the future of recruiting. If two elite prospects were willing to walk away from $286 million, what does that say about the shifting priorities of today’s players? Pope’s comments may not have revealed the full truth, but they certainly left room for speculation.
